HSBC resolves PayPal issues

Tanya Bule, head of international wealth and personal banking at HSBC Bermuda (File photograph)

HSBC Bermuda said difficulties involving the clearance of some payments through PayPal are no longer a problem.

The bank had blamed “security controls” as the reason that some recent transactions by local residents and merchants were not accepted through the online payment system.

A spokesman said at the time the problems were due to enhanced security controls the bank was required to put in place, designed to protect customers.

The disruptions, they said, were certain types of fund transfers, electronic wallets or third-party payment services. PayPal was listed as an example.

An update from the bank said: “Following the recent interruptions to some services attributed to the implementation of enhanced security controls, HSBC Bermuda confirms that the issue impacting a subset of Visa Gold and Visa Classic credit card transactions is now rectified for retail customers transacting to their personal PayPal wallets.

“Customers who hold Visa Gold and Visa Classic credit cards are now able to complete transactions that were previously experiencing declines, including certain types of fund transfers to third-party payment services (eg PayPal, electronic wallet funding).”

Tanya Bule, head of international wealth and personal banking at HSBC Bermuda, said: “We're pleased to confirm the issue has been resolved and thank our clients for their patience and understanding.

“We are glad to be able to restore this valuable payment channel to our retail customer base in Bermuda”.

HSBC said if any customer continues to experience issues, they are advised to call the customer contact centre at 299-5959 to log the issue to receive support.
